Exotic Birds - Dancing On The Airwaves
Play more Exotic BirdsThe Lost TurntableFollow “Exotic Birds Dancing On The Airwaves Have You Heard The News The Meaning Of Love This Must Be Heaven Nothing…” on Jun 5th, 2012 →
Once a week, Stack delivers a mix of the most interesting new music on the web, handpicked by the Hype Machine team. Here's a recent mix.